Tottenham Hotspur sanctions academy scout over social media comments
Tottenham Hotspur are reportedly looking into further sanctions towards an academy scout who jokingly remarked about not wanting the club crest to touch his skin, reports BritPanorama.
The individual, a supporter of rival club Arsenal and holder of a UEFA B License, shared images of himself in a Tottenham tracksuit alongside the club motto. He humorously captioned the post, “Looking forward to getting the new set of superstars to the club,” and added, “You know the project’s good when you’re a boyhood Arsenal fan and you switch sides.”
Responses to his social media post varied, with one follower cautioning, “Do not let that badge touch your skin.” The scout replied, “I’ve already got the base layer.” Another user suggested, “We need someone on the inside,” to which he humorously encouraged secrecy, replying, “shhhhh.” Following a comment with a snake emoji, he quipped, “I know, I know, it’s deserved haha.”
In light of the social media exchange, Tottenham is reportedly “deeply unimpressed” and considering further action against the employee, with the matter currently being handled internally. The scout, when asked how he managed to wear Tottenham gear, responded simply, “It was tough.”
While some fans have expressed disapproval of the scout’s comments, viewing them as disrespectful, others have defended him, suggesting the remarks were made in jest. This incident comes during a challenging time for Tottenham, who are precariously positioned close to the relegation zone in the Premier League with recent results not in their favour.
Tottenham have declined to comment on the situation, while the team continues to seek improvements under interim manager Igor Tudor, as they remain focused on turning their fortunes around in the league.
